Scenes From 3rd Bill Hudson Memorial Invite

Swimmer Sonyia Williams opens the 3rd Bill Hudson Memorial Invite held at the Aquatic Center this past Saturday by singing the National Anthem. There were 15 teams in attendance with 336 swimmers participating. Both the boys, 609 points, and the girls, 672 points, won their portion of the meet. Many state standards were met and personal bests were achieved. The Rookies were impressive as well.
